Anti static masterbatch is produced in order to improve product properties and prevent static electricity during production or after. Polymers are mainly non-conductive against electric currents, and static electricity accumulates more when film surfaces and parts come in contact with each other or when passing between the extruder rollers on the product surface, as well as when cooling air passes over the surfaces. static) is mostly formulated on the polymer matrix of polyethylene, polypropylene and polystyrene.

The use of 1 to 4% in the production of extrusion products and 6 to 3% in the injection products causes a very high reduction in the electrical surface resistance of the processed product and not only does it not change the mechanical and appearance properties of the products.

The most famous anti-static agents

The agent or additive used in antistatic PVC is sodium alkyl sulfate

Agent or additive used in antistatic masterbatch based on (PP-PE-PS): ionic amine surfactant and sulfates

The ionic surfactant additive of ethoxylate amine and sulfates is used in the antistatic additive masterbatch based on polyethylene, polypropylene, polystyrene and butadiene.

Glycerol monostearate is exclusively used in polypropylene-based antistatic additive masterbatch.

Advantages of Antistatic Masterbatch

  • Making the plastic slightly conductive and preventing the build-up of static electricity

  • Removal of dust and surface contamination of the product

  • Fire prevention due to the removal of sparks in the environment

  • Easing the production process and reducing the risks caused by electricity

  • Preventing hair from sticking to external surfaces

  • Optimal and easier use of products

Anti static masterbatch applications

  • Packaging films

  • Reservoirs

  • Electrical and electronic components

  • toys

  • Kitchen appliances
